Tennis tourney comes to Santa Maria Country ClubBY JEREMY THOMASMore than 100 of the best young tennis players from all over the state will head to Santa Maria Country Club to take part in the 23rd annual Grand Prix Junior Tournament July 4 to 6. Boys and girls ages 10 to 18 will vie for $5,000 cash and trophies during the weekend event, which is sanctioned by the United States Tennis Association of Southern California. Play starts at 9 a.m. each day and is free for the public to attend. Tennis courts at St. Joseph and Righetti high schools will also host matches as part of the event. The final round will take place at the country club at 505 W. Waller Lane. For more information, contact the Santa Maria Country Club at 937-3222. |
